New episodes every Tuesday at 12am ESTNew Patreon episodes every Saturday at 12pm ESTThis podcast will delve into the lives of those who have been reduced to a single headline. Each episode will take a closer look at the stories of those who are on a mission to change their narrative. Through raw and honest interviews, we will reveal the human behind the headline. Join me, as we uncover the truth behind the misconceptions, shed light on the stories of those who have perhaps been wrongfully portrayed, explore the complexities of the human experience, and celebrate the power of second chances.
